Keri,

Seek out financial counseling. Many Catholic Charities do budget, debt, and financial counseling. Or, look in your local phone book and make an appointment to go in to a CCCS office.

You may need to take a second job-- even babysitting on weekends can help-- for the short term.

You need to analyze why you expenses are exceeding your income. Cut where you can, but if you truly cannot cut any more then you have to seek more income.

As another poster said, don’t be too proud to ask for help from social service agencies. That is why they are there.
